Dear Members of the House Foreign Affairs Committee :

As you know, HR620 has been introduced but not co-sponsored by all members of your committee.  Please see the roll call as of September 7, 2014 below.  We the people do not understand why at least all members of the House Committee on Foreign Affairs have not co-sponsored this resolution.  Additionally, please note that Fernando Benitez, Sgt. Tahmooressi’s lawyer, has indicated that passage of this simple resolution may hold weight with the Mexican judge and expedite his release.   There are no sanctions against Mexico included in this resolution and frankly, we are befuddled as to why we cannot get a simple resolution signed and passed.  There is compelling evidence that Sgt. Tahmooressi simply made a wrong turn into Mexico that fateful night and yet all of our efforts to help him have been for naught.  To date, Marine Sgt. Tahmooressi has been imprisoned in Mexico for more than 5 months.   As the days and then months have gone by, Sgt. Tahmooressi has become increasingly despondent over his imprisonment.  He desperately needs medical care for his PTSD incurred while he was honorably serving our Nation as a two tour combat Marine.  Indeed, his PTSD is the reason Sgt. Tahmooressi came to San Diego as he was not getting the care from the V.A. in his home State of Florida that he was told he could get at the La Jolla V.A. Health Center.  We are once again appealing to you to co-sponsor HR 620, a politically benign resolution, that may well help Andrew gain his freedom. If there is a reason why each of you will not co-sponsor this, please indicate why.  Sgt. Tahmooressi’s next court appearance is tomorrow, September 9th, 2014 and we would like to present the judge with as many signatures as we have and as we can gain today.   This has become an urgent matter and we plead with you to co-sponsor,  put the bill on the suspension calendar and pass this resolution.

HR 620 States the following :

“H.Res.620 – Expressing the sense of the House of Representatives that the Government of Mexico should immediately release United States Marine Sgt. Andrew Tahmooressi and provide for his swift return to the United States so Sgt. Tahmooressi can receive the appropriate medical assistance for his medical condition. “
